For what it's worth...I'm traveling the post-Easter week for the first time, so I've been reading anything I see about Easter. Anyway, I've seen a couple of reports that said Easter week 2015 the hours at MK were extended to 7 am, but that last year, the earliest opening was 8am.

7AM would be AM Extra Magic Hour opening time for a day with an 8AM regular hours listing.

In 2015 near Easter (the example you gave,) MK opened every day for Resort Guests (AM EMH) at 7AM between April 1 and April 10.

I know that if you are vacationing now it will be rare for you to check the boards but here's the info:

Disney's Hollywood Studios will be extending operating hours, January 4, and January 5, 2017.

  • Park hours change from 9:00am-8:00pm to 9:00am-9:00pm

Also, Magic Kingdom will be extending operating hours, January 5, January 6, and January 7, 2017.

  • Park hours change from 9:00am-10:00pm to 9:00am-11:00pm
From another thread, the quote above from poster Yulilin3. The change was made yesterday, Jan. 4 so a same day change for DHS example and one day before for MK Today! You always want to check a few times before your trip and even each Park day.
